Skip to content

[azure-ai-projects] Emit SDK from TypeSpec (models, routines, optimization)#47004

Draft
dargilco wants to merge 3 commits into
feature/azure-ai-projects/2.2.0from
dargilco/emit-from-typespec-19-05-1446
Draft

[azure-ai-projects] Emit SDK from TypeSpec (models, routines, optimization)#47004
dargilco wants to merge 3 commits into
feature/azure-ai-projects/2.2.0from
dargilco/emit-from-typespec-19-05-1446

Conversation

@dargilco
Copy link
Copy Markdown
Member

TypeSpec Source

Commit: e382f141f7772b1fcf0e0b1cad53395a3b47784c from feature/foundry-release branch in Azure/azure-rest-api-specs.

Changes Summary

  • New .beta.models sub-client with model version management operations
  • New .beta.routines sub-client with routine lifecycle operations
  • New agent optimization operations on .beta.agents
  • New MCP protocol support in AgentEndpointProtocol
  • New external agent kind
  • New agent methods: dispatch_async, create_async, patch_agent_details
  • Renamed enum value EvaluatorDefinitionType.RUBRICS to EvaluatorDefinitionType.RUBRIC
  • Post-emitter fixes applied
  • Foundry-Features header updated for new sub-clients

Co-authored-by: Copilot <223556219+Copilot@users.noreply.github.com>
@dargilco dargilco self-assigned this May 19, 2026
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ant